dc.description.abstract | By focusing on the collection of bombarding fluid moments, I manifest the feeling of space through the use of color and brushstroke. Lines and colors vibrate as if just to make an obnoxious appearance. The building of moments and tone create a mindscape of fluid intentional, yet unpredictable marks competing in a state of tension. Lines are straightened, colors exaggerated, shadows enlarged, and pathways are found as they progress. Of nature or of man might be the question, but an answer is not needed in order to soar or hide within the spaces. Discoveries can cause confusion, but the process is thrilling. As the landscape comes to fruition, I can finally start to identify, although I am not any more comfortable. | en_US |
